<p><span style="font-family: Times New Roman; font-size: medium;">The FaNGaS instrument has been developed and constructed at the Forschungszentrum Jülich GmbH for investigation of neutron inelastic scattering reactions using the fission neutron beam SR10 at the Forschungsneutronenquelle Heinz Maier-Leibnitz (FRM II)  operated by the Technische Universität München in Garching. Prompt emitted gamma rays from excited states of irradiated elements can be used for analytical purposes.</span></p>

AbstractIn this study, the fast neutron and gamma-ray absorption capacities of the new glasses have been investigated, which are obtained by doping CoO,CdWO4,Bi2O3, Cr2O3, ZnO, LiF,B2O3 and PbO compounds to SiO2 based glasses. GEANT4 and FLUKA Monte Carlo simulation codes have been used in the planning of the samples. The glasses were produced using a well-known melt-quenching technique. The effective neutron removal cross-sections, mean free paths, half-value layer, and transmission numbers of the fabricated glasses have been calculated through both GEANT4 and FLUKA Monte Carlo simulation codes. Experimental neutron absorbed dose measurements have been carried out. It was found that GS4 glass has the best neutron protection capacity among the produced glasses. In addition to neutron shielding properties, the gamma-ray attenuation capacities, were calculated using newly developed Phy-X/PSD software. The gamma-ray shielding properties of GS1 and GS2 are found to be equivalent to Pb-based glass.
